活动介绍

【Dify图表:从基础到进阶】:掌握Excel图表自动化转型的关键步骤

立即解锁
发布时间: 2025-08-06 20:55:24 阅读量: 16 订阅数: 19
![Dify基于Excel文件生成业务图表](https://editor.analyticsvidhya.com/uploads/13608hist_ch.png) # 1. Excel图表基础知识 ## 1.1 图表的定义与作用 图表是数据可视化的一种形式,它可以直观地展示数据的分布、趋势和关系。使用图表的目的是让复杂的数字信息变得易于理解,便于观察者快速把握数据背后的故事和洞察。图表的种类繁多,常见的如柱状图、折线图、饼图、散点图等,每种图表都有其特定的使用场景。 ## 1.2 图表的创建流程 在Excel中创建一个基础图表的流程通常包括以下步骤: 1. 选择数据源区域。 2. 转到插入选项卡,选择适合的图表类型。 3. 微调图表布局和设计,例如添加标题、图例、数据标签等。 例如,以下是一个插入条形图的基本代码块: ```excel Alt + F11 # 打开VBA编辑器 Sub CreateBarChart() ' 定义数据源 Dim dataRange As Range Set dataRange = Selection ' 创建图表 Dim myChart As Chart Set myChart = Charts.Add With myChart .SetSourceData Source:=dataRange .ChartType = xlBarClustered End With End Sub ``` ## 1.3 图表的优化技巧 在图表的优化阶段,关键是要确保图表的准确性和易读性: - 确保数据标签清晰,避免重叠。 - 选择适合数据类型的图表。 - 使用对比色来强调数据系列之间的差异。 - 调整图表大小和布局,确保图表比例协调。 通过这些基础知识的学习,可以帮助读者打下良好的图表制作和分析基础,为后续深入探讨自动化转型和高级图表应用奠定坚实的基础。 # 2. 图表自动化转型理论 ## 2.1 自动化转型的核心价值 自动化转型不仅仅是技术上的转变,更是工作理念和效率的革新。自动化可以解放人力,提高工作效率和准确性,促进数据驱动决策。 ### 2.1.1 提高工作效率与准确性 在数据处理中,自动化的应用可以大幅提高效率。以Excel为例,原本需要数小时的数据整理和分析工作,通过使用Excel的宏(VBA)和公式,可以在几分钟内完成。自动化减少了重复操作的时间,将精力集中在更有价值的任务上。 ```excel =V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up]) ``` `VLOOKUP` 是一个常用的Excel函数,用于在表格中查找并返回数据。通过VLOOKUP可以快速准确地完成数据查找任务,避免手动查找时可能出现的错误。 ### 2.1.2 促进数据驱动决策 自动化转型的另一个核心价值是促进数据驱动决策。数据的准确性和实时性是决策的关键。自动化系统可以实时收集和分析数据,为管理者提供决策依据。 ```excel =IFERROR(VLOOKUP(lookup_value, table_array, col_index_num, FALSE), "Not Found") ``` 在上述代码中,通过使用 `IFERROR` 函数,当 `VLOOKUP` 函数发生错误时,可以给出提示,确保数据处理的准确性和决策的有效性。 ## 2.2 自动化转型的技术框架 要实现自动化转型,必须了解并掌握一系列技术工具和框架。这不仅包括Excel及其自动化工具,也包括数据收集与整理的技术手段。 ### 2.2.1 Excel自动化工具概述 Excel的自动化工具分为内置功能和可扩展插件两部分。内置功能如宏录制、公式、条件格式等;可扩展插件如Power Query、Power Pivot等,这些工具通过提取、转换、加载(ETL)的数据处理流程,提供更高级的数据分析能力。 ### 2.2.2 数据收集与整理的技术手段 自动化转型中数据收集和整理技术手段至关重要,例如使用Power Query进行数据导入、清洗和转换,使用Power Pivot建立数据模型和进行数据透视等。 ## 2.3 自动化转型的实践方法 在实践自动化转型时,需要考虑多种自动化工具的比较与选择,以及在实施中的最佳实践和案例分析。 ### 2.3.1 常见自动化工具的比较与选择 市场上的自动化工具多种多样,如VBA、Python、R等,选择合适的工具依赖于具体的业务需求、团队技能以及预算等因素。例如,VBA适合快速开发小型自动化应用;Python和R适合复杂的数据分析和机器学习任务。 ### 2.3.2 实践中的最佳实践和案例分析 在实施自动化转型时,最佳实践和案例分析可以提供宝贵的经验。例如,自动化仪表盘的开发可以结合Dify图表和Power Query工具,实现数据的动态展示和实时更新。 ```mermaid flowchart LR A[数据收集] --> B[数据清洗] B --> C[数据分析] C --> D[图表展示] D --> E[报告生成] ``` 以上流程图展示了一个数据自动化处理的简单流程,从数据收集到报告生成的一系列步骤,每个步骤都可以通过特定工具实现自动化。这样不仅提高了效率,也保证了处理流程的一致性和可追溯性。 在接下来的章节中,我们会详细探讨Dify图表的具体应用,以及如何通过它实现更高级的自动化图表制作和分析。 # 3. Dify图表基础应用 Dify是一个强大的数据可视化工具,它提供了直观的用户界面和丰富的图表类型,以帮助用户通过简单的操作就能创建出专业的图表。这一章节,我们将深入了解Dify的基础应用。 ## 3.1 Dify图表界面与功能介绍 ### 3.1.1 界面布局与工具栏 Dify的用户界面设计得直观易用,即使是没有深厚技术背景的用户也能快速上手。界面布局上,Dify将常用功能和工具放在了显眼的位置,以方便用户操作。 **布局细节** - **顶部菜单栏**:提供文件管理、视图、帮助等选项。 - **左侧工具面板**:包含图表类型选择、数据管理、设计选项等。 - **主工作区**:展示图表预览,实时更新,用户可以对图表进行各种设置。 - **底部状态栏**:显示当前选择、错误信息等。 **示例展示** ```markdown | 功能区域 | 说明 | |----------|------| | 顶部菜单栏 | 包括文件新建、保存、导出等,以及视图选项和帮助文档等 | | 左侧工具面板 | 提供不同图表类型的选择,以及进一步的数据处理选项 | | 主工作区 | 在这里用户可以看到图表实时预览,调整图表各项属性 | | 底部状态栏 | 显示当前用户活动、错误提示等信息 | ``` ### 3.1.2 基础图表的创建与编辑 创建和编辑基础图表在Dify中是一种简单直观的体验。用户可以通过简单的拖拽动作添加新的图表,并且通过工具栏中的选项来进行编辑。 **创建过程** 1. **选择图表类型**:用户需要先确定想要展示的数据类型和视觉效果,再从左侧工具面板中选择合适的图表类型。 2. **导入数据**:将数据集拖拽到主工作区或通过上传按钮导入数据。 3. **调整图表属性**:通过右侧面板中的选项来调整图表的标题、颜色、字体等属性,以达到最佳展示效果。 **代码块示例** ```javascript // 示例代码,Dify图表编辑的伪代码 function createChart(chartType, data) { // 选择图表类型 let chart = selectChartType(chartType); // 导入数据 ```
corwn 最低0.47元/天 解锁专栏
赠100次下载
继续阅读 点击查看下一篇
profit 400次 会员资源下载次数
profit 300万+ 优质博客文章
profit 1000万+ 优质下载资源
profit 1000万+ 优质文库回答
复制全文

相关推荐

SW_孙维

开发技术专家
知名科技公司工程师,开发技术领域拥有丰富的工作经验和专业知识。曾负责设计和开发多个复杂的软件系统,涉及到大规模数据处理、分布式系统和高性能计算等方面。
最低0.47元/天 解锁专栏
赠100次下载
百万级 高质量VIP文章无限畅学
千万级 优质资源任意下载
千万级 优质文库回答免费看

最新推荐

【技术更新应对】:扣子工作流中跟踪与应用新技术趋势

![【技术更新应对】:扣子工作流中跟踪与应用新技术趋势](https://www.intelistyle.com/wp-content/uploads/2020/01/AI-in-Business-3-Grey-1024x512.png) # 1. 理解工作流与技术更新的重要性 在IT行业和相关领域工作的专业人士,了解并掌握工作流管理与技术更新的重要性是推动业务成长与创新的关键。工作流程是组织内部进行信息传递、任务分配和项目管理的基础,而技术更新则是保持组织竞争力的核心。随着技术的快速发展,企业必须紧跟最新趋势,以确保其工作流既能高效运转,又能适应未来的挑战。 工作流的优化可以提高工作效率

AI旅游攻略未来趋势:Coze AI的深度分析与趋势预测

![AI旅游攻略未来趋势:Coze AI的深度分析与趋势预测](https://www.scoutmag.ph/wp-content/uploads/2022/08/301593983_1473515763109664_2229215682443264711_n-1140x600.jpeg) # 1. AI旅游攻略概述 ## 1.1 AI技术在旅游行业中的融合 人工智能(AI)技术正在逐渐改变旅游行业,它通过智能化手段提升用户的旅游体验。AI旅游攻略涵盖了从旅游计划制定、个性化推荐到虚拟体验等多个环节。通过对用户偏好和行为数据的分析,AI系统能够为用户提供量身定制的旅游解决方案。 ## 1

Coze工作流用户体验设计要点:打造人性化工作流界面

![Coze工作流用户体验设计要点:打造人性化工作流界面](https://img-blog.csdnimg.cn/20210325175034972.png?x-oss-process=image/watermark,type_ZmFuZ3poZW5naGVpdGk,shadow_10,text_a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L2NmODgzMw==,size_16,color_FFFFFF,t_70) # 1. Coze工作流概述与用户体验的重要性 ## Coze工作流概述 Coze工作流是一种先进的信息处理方式,它通过集成先进的自动化技术和人工智能,优化企业内

Matlab正则表达式:递归模式的神秘面纱,解决嵌套结构问题的终极方案

![Matlab入门到进阶——玩转正则表达式](https://www.freecodecamp.org/news/content/images/2023/07/regex-insensitive.png) # 1. Matlab正则表达式基础 ## 1.1 正则表达式的简介 正则表达式(Regular Expression)是一串字符,描述或匹配字符串集合的模式。在Matlab中,正则表达式不仅用于文本搜索和字符串分析,还用于数据处理和模式识别。掌握正则表达式,能够极大提高处理复杂数据结构的效率。 ## 1.2 Matlab中的正则表达式工具 Matlab提供了强大的函数集合,如`reg

【MATLAB符号计算】:探索Gray–Scott方程的解析解

![有限元求解Gray–Scott方程,matlab编程](https://media.springernature.com/lw1200/springer-static/image/art%3A10.1038%2Fs41598-022-26602-3/MediaObjects/41598_2022_26602_Fig5_HTML.png) # 1. Gray–Scott模型的理论基础 ## 1.1 理论起源与发展 Gray–Scott模型是一种用于描述化学反应中时空模式演变的偏微分方程组。它由Patrick Gray和Scott课题组在1980年代提出,并用于模拟特定条件下反应物的动态行为

【剪映小助手批量处理技巧】:自动化视频编辑任务,提高效率

![【剪映小助手批量处理技巧】:自动化视频编辑任务,提高效率](https://images-eds-ssl.xboxlive.com/image?url=4rt9.lXDC4H_93laV1_eHM0OYfiFeMI2p9MWie0CvL99U4GA1gf6_kayTt_kBblFwHwo8BW8JXlqfnYxKPmmBaQDG.nPeYqpMXSUQbV6ZbBTjTHQwLrZ2Mmk5s1ZvLXcLJRH9pa081PU6jweyZvvO6UM2m8Z9UXKRZ3Tb952pHo-&format=source&h=576) # 1. 剪映小助手简介及其功能概述 剪映小助手是一个

【用户体验优化】:coze智能体用户界面与交互设计的提升之旅

![【用户体验优化】:coze智能体用户界面与交互设计的提升之旅](https://cdn.hackernoon.com/images/bjfDASnVs9dVFaXVDUd4fqIFsSO2-p0f3z2z.jpeg) # 1. 用户体验优化基础概念 用户体验(User Experience, 简称 UX)是一种主观的情感反应和满足感,它衡量的是一个人在使用一个产品、系统或服务时的整体感受。用户体验的优化对于任何希望吸引和保持客户的企业至关重要,因为它直接影响到用户的满意度、忠诚度和口碑传播。 ## 用户体验的定义和重要性 用户体验不仅仅关乎界面的美观与否,它还涉及用户在与产品互动过程

《J2EE平台上XBikes应用的安装与配置指南》

### 《J2EE 平台上 XBikes 应用的安装与配置指南》 在 J2EE 平台上安装和配置 XBikes 应用涉及多个步骤,下面将为大家详细介绍。 #### 1. 安装和配置 IBM WebSphere MQ 安装和配置 IBM WebSphere MQ 是整个过程的基础,以下是详细步骤: 1. 打开 Windows 资源管理器,双击 `WebSphereMQ_t_en_us.exe`。 2. 在“WebSphere MQ(评估版)”对话框中,点击“下一步”。 3. 在“保存文件的位置”页面,选择提取安装文件的文件夹(默认文件夹为 `C:\Program Files\IBM\Sour

MATLAB电子电路仿真高级教程:SPICE兼容性与分析提升

![MATLAB电子电路仿真高级教程:SPICE兼容性与分析提升](https://img-blog.csdnimg.cn/20210429211725730.png?x-oss-process=image/watermark,type_ZmFuZ3poZW5naGVpdGk,shadow_10,text_a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3FxXzM5NTY4MTEx,size_16,color_FFFFFF,t_70) # 1. MATLAB在电子电路仿真中的作用 ## 1.1 电子电路仿真的必要性 电子电路设计是一个复杂的过程,它包括从概念设计到最终测试的多个

【ANSYS APDL网格划分艺术】:提升仿真精度与速度的必备技能

![ANSYS APDL,有限元,MATLAB,编程,力学](https://cdn.comsol.com/wordpress/2018/11/integrated-flux-internal-cells.png) # 1. ANSYS APDL网格划分基础知识 ## 1.1 ANSYS APDL简介 ANSYS APDL(ANSYS Parametric Design Language)是ANSYS公司推出的一款参数化建模、分析、优化软件,它为工程师提供了一种强大的工具,以参数形式编写命令,进行复杂模型的建立、分析和优化。APDL让自动化过程变得简单,同时也提供了丰富的脚本语言和丰富的库,